[15:43] TIP #1 – GO WORK OUT  

When you’re feeling stressful and angsty, go work out. It is my number one piece of advice and it always helps! Even adding in extra walks during times of stress is so helpful. It is moving meditation. Everything is better on the other side of a workout.  

[18:38] TIP #2 – HYDRATE LIKE A QUEEN 

I always say, a hydrated human is a happier human. The more hydrated we are, the fewer cravings we will have and the less likely we are to stress eat. 

[20:05] TIP #3 – GET INTENTIONAL ABOUT YOUR ENVIRONMENT

I’m talking about your physical environment and your mental environment, both are so important. I talk about the power of community and the positive impact that it has made in my life. It’s your head and your heart that you’re protecting. 

[22:38] TIP #4 – MEDITATE

Create your own definition of meditation. It doesn’t have to look like what you think it should look like. It should be a few purposeful minutes of stillness and quiet, whatever that may look like for you. 

[25:10] TIP #5 – PET A DOG

Pet a dog, or a cat! There is a reason why health care facilities and schools have therapy dogs. This is really about inviting joy into your life, everyday, however it works for you.
